Making the shift : The title reaction of a propargylic bis(carbonate) with diboron compounds leads to new cross‐conjugated polymers 1 having 2,3‐butadienylene moieties. 1 is then converted into the linear‐conjugated polymers 2 through a Diels–Alder reaction. The fluorescent spectra of the cis ‐linked polymers 2 show large Stokes shifts compared to those of the cross‐conjugated polymer precursors  1 .
